Introduction to Korengal Kush

Korengal Kush is an indica-heritage cultivar developed by Lucky 13 Seed Company, a breeder known for curating old-world hashplant expressions and robust, garden-ready genetics. The name nods to the Korengal Valley in Afghanistan, a region synonymous with hardy, resin-laden cannabis adapted to rugged alpine conditions. Growers and consumers typically associate this strain with dense, sugar-coated flowers, heavy body relaxation, and a classic kush bouquet that leans earthy, piney, and resinous. While specific lab datasets on this exact cut remain limited in the public domain, Korengal Kush consistently gets described as a potent, evening-leaning phenotype with thick trichome coverage and strong bag appeal.

Within the broader indica category, modern dispensary flower often tests in the neighborhood of 18–26% THC by weight, and Korengal Kush generally sits in that competitive bracket when grown and finished well. Experienced cultivators report tight internodal spacing and stocky morphology, reflective of its indica lean and likely Afghanic ancestry. In consumer settings, the strain is often positioned for relaxation, stress relief, and end-of-day decompression, with some users noting potential for sleep support. Its old-world hash notes, combined with modern resin density, make it a favorite for mechanical and solventless extraction where high trichome density and stalk strength are valued.

Lucky 13 Seed Company’s reputation for stability and careful selection has helped Korengal Kush earn trust among small-scale hobbyists and seasoned craft cultivators alike. The breeder’s portfolio frequently emphasizes durable, mold-resistant stock designed to perform in diverse environments, from controlled indoor gardens to temperate outdoor plots. Those traits are evident in Korengal Kush, which generally exhibits a restrained stretch in flower and finishes with firm, spear-to-golf-ball colas. The combination of a classic flavor arc and resilient plant architecture has made this variety a reliable choice for growers who want traditional kush effects without excessive cultivation headaches.

History and Origin

The Korengal Valley, located in Kunar Province of northeastern Afghanistan, sits in the Hindu Kush mountain range—one of the ancestral homes of broadleaf drug-type cannabis. Strains originating from this region historically display compact structure, rapid flowering cycles, and thick resin as an evolutionary adaptation to cold nights and intense high-altitude sun. The term “Kush” itself has become shorthand for dense, indica-heritage cultivars that trace lineage—directly or thematically—to these mountains. By referencing Korengal directly, this strain highlights a connection to old-world, hashplant-style cannabis prized by traditional producers.

Lucky 13 Seed Company has built a reputation for working with heirloom and heirloom-inspired lines, reviving and refining traits that are becoming rare in the era of hype-driven hybrids. While many contemporary Kush-named cuts include complex hybrids with Skunk, Chemdog, or OG-type ancestors, the driving aesthetic here is vintage: resin-forward, earthy-pine aromas, and a comforting, narcotic body effect. The company is known for careful phenotype selection and stress-testing protocols, which supports consistency across runs. That breeder discipline underpins Korengal Kush’s stability and helps growers achieve reproducible outcomes.

Precise parentage details for Korengal Kush are sparingly discussed in public breeder notes and may be intentionally understated to emphasize phenotype performance over pedigree marketing. This approach is not unusual in the seed world, where the character of the plant—morphology, finish time, disease resistance, and chemotype—matters more than a long chain of brand-name ancestors. What is clear is the indica heritage and the emphasis on old-school hashplant expression, both central to the strain’s identity. This focus gives cultivators predictable flowering windows and consumer-friendly effects aligned with centuries of Afghan cannabis tradition.

Genetic Lineage and Breeder Background

Korengal Kush’s indica heritage, confirmed by Lucky 13 Seed Company, translates to traits closely aligned with Afghan-bred hashplants: thick foliage, prominent lateral branching, and a shorter, more compact frame. Modern kush lines often derive influence from landrace Afghan varietals paired with selective modern parents to amplify resin production and terpene complexity. Though Lucky 13’s exact parental disclosure for Korengal Kush is conservative, growers typically recognize phenotypes consistent with Afghanic genetics—especially in leaf shape, aroma compounds, and maturation speed. These characteristics inform cultivation strategies such as moderate defoliation and tight, even canopies.

Lucky 13 Seed Company is widely respected for strain releases that emphasize robust garden performance and a heritage-driven flavor arc. Unlike some boutique houses that prioritize exotic crosses, Lucky 13 frequently focuses on vigor, mold mitigation, and stable progeny that finish on schedule. Reports from growers highlight relatively uniform phenotypes within seed packs, with variation concentrated in secondary traits like terpene balance and flower density rather than wild swings in plant stature. This uniformity makes Korengal Kush friendlier to small-scale home growers who depend on predictable room dynamics.

Genetically, indica heritage plants such as Korengal Kush tend to exhibit a 20–40% stretch during the first two weeks of flowering, far less than lanky sativa-dominant counterparts that can double in height. Flowering times typically fall in the 56–65 day range, though phenotypes at the slower end of the curve can lean toward 70 days if harvested at peak resin maturity. Most growers aiming for an indica-style effect will pull in the 60–63 day window to balance potency, flavor, and resin color. This timeline is consistent with many hashplant-descended kush cultivars released by heritage-minded breeders.

Appearance and Bud Structure

Korengal Kush presents as stocky plants with broad, dark-green leaves and short internodal spacing, a hallmark of indica heritage. Buds often develop into tight, pinecone-shaped colas with prominent calyx stacking and minimal fox-tailing when environmental conditions are stable. Expect heavy trichome coverage across bracts and sugar leaves, giving flowers a frosted appearance that translates well to solventless extraction. Mature colas frequently display amber pistils contrasted against lime-to-forest-green calyxes, emphasizing visual density.

Under full-spectrum LED at 800–1000 µmol/m²/s, the cultivar tends to build firm flowers that resist excessive fluffing, particularly when VPD and late-flower humidity are managed correctly. Growers report that Korengal Kush handles moderate defoliation without stress, improving airflow around these dense buds and reducing botrytis risk. In medium-to-high calcium regimes, stems retain thickness, supporting the weight of maturing colas without excessive trellising. For larger indoor canopies, a single layer of netting is typically sufficient to keep colas upright.

Trichome heads often mature evenly across the canopy, which simplifies harvest timing based on visual assessment. Resin glands are abundant not only on bracts but also on adjacent sugar leaves, boosting trim quality and hash yields. When dried and cured correctly, Korengal Kush displays a sparkling, high-contrast bag appeal that consumers readily associate with top-shelf indica flower. This visual signature supports premium positioning in markets where bud density and resin coverage strongly influence purchasing decisions.

Aroma and Bouquet

The aroma profile of Korengal Kush leans classic kush: earthy, pine-forward, and hashy, with secondary accents of pepper, leather, and faint citrus rind. Early in flower, the bouquet can be relatively subdued, but it intensifies in weeks 5–8 as terpene biosynthesis peaks. Myrcene-driven musk combines with caryophyllene’s warm spice to deliver a grounded, old-world nose reminiscent of hand-rubbed charas and dry-sieved Afghan pollen. In many rooms, this profile is detectable at the door even with carbon filtration, especially near harvest.

Growers often describe a fresh-cut forest note that sits between pine resin and cedar, likely indicating a contribution from alpha-pinene or related monoterpenes. Subtle diesel or fuel hints may emerge in some phenotypes, though they rarely dominate; instead, they underscore the base hash-resin character. When broken open, buds expel a thick, incense-like aroma that persists on the fingertips, a sign of high terpene content and robust trichome heads. Post-cure, the bouquet rounds into a smoother, more integrated scent with a soft, sweet finish.

Environmental control impacts the final aromatic intensity. Maintaining late-flower temps around 70–76°F (21–24°C) and RH near 45% helps preserve monoterpenes, which volatilize quickly above 77°F (25°C). A slow dry at approximately 60°F/60% RH for 10–14 days can improve terpene retention and reduce grassy chlorophyll notes. Proper jar-curing for 3–6 weeks further integrates the earth-pine-spice base into a coherent, luxurious bouquet.

Flavor and Combustion Characteristics

On the palate, Korengal Kush aligns closely with its aroma—earthy and resinous with a strong pine backbone and a lingering hash finish. Initial puffs often deliver a peppery, mouth-coating spice followed by rounded wood and faint sweetness, in line with caryophyllene-heavy profiles. Vaporization at 350–370°F (177–188°C) accentuates pine and citrus-zest nuances, while combustion leans more toward incense, leather, and dark wood. The aftertaste is persistent and clean, a good indicator of a thorough flush and slow cure.

Phenotypes with higher limonene content can present a brighter top note that cuts through the heavier base tones, making the flavor feel both rich and refreshing. The smoke is typically dense but smooth when grown with balanced calcium and sulfur inputs that support robust terpene synthesis. As with many kush cultivars, flavor depth improves notably after 2–4 weeks of curing, when chlorophyll breakdown softens harsher edges. Experienced users will detect a nostalgic hash flavor that recalls traditional Afghan resin preparations.

For extractors, the flavor translates well into rosin and ice water hash, where the resin’s hash-spice character remains dominant. Yields vary by phenotype and technique, but indica hashplant types frequently produce 3–5% return in rosin from high-quality, fresh-frozen input, with top performers exceeding that. The profile is especially appealing to those who prefer savory resin over dessert-like candy terps. This makes Korengal Kush a pragmatic yet premium choice for small-batch hash producers seeking a classic, terpene-forward outcome.

Cannabinoid Profile and Potency

While publicly available third-party lab datasets specific to Korengal Kush are limited, indica-leaning kush cultivars in regulated markets commonly test between 18–26% THC by dry weight. Total cannabinoids can reach 20–28% in well-grown samples, with CBD typically below 1% unless specifically bred for balanced ratios. CBG is often detectable in trace amounts (0.2–1.0%), and THCV is typically minimal in kush-style lines. This places Korengal Kush squarely in the modern potency range that dominates dispensary shelves in North America.

In markets like Colorado, Oregon, and California, dashboards frequently show median THC values hovering around the 18–22% region across top-selling flower categories. Korengal Kush, when dialed in, competes well with those benchmarks, especially given its dense structure and high resin content that contributes to elevated total cannabinoid percentages. Phenotype selection within a seed pack can swing potency by several percentage points, so keeping a mother of the highest-testing, best-performing plant is standard practice. Growers often perform side-by-side A/B trials to confirm which phenotype merits cloning.

It is important to interpret potency in context with terpene content and ratio, as entourage effects may modulate subjective intensity. Strains with 2.0–3.0% total terpenes often feel more potent than equal-THC peers with sub-1% terpene levels. Korengal Kush commonly expresses robust terpene totals under ideal cultivation, which can create a richer, heavier effect at equivalent THC. Consumers sensitive to strong indica effects should start low and titrate slowly, particularly in edible formats.

Terpene Profile and Chemistry

Korengal Kush tends to showcase a terpene ensemble anchored by beta-myrcene, beta-caryophyllene, and alpha-pinene, often complemented by limonene and humulene. In indica hashplant expressions, total terpene content in premium flower can reach 1.5–3.0% by weight under optimal cultivation and curing. Myrcene often registers as the dominant monoterpene (commonly 0.4–1.2%), imparting earthy-musk notes and contributing to the “couch-lock” association. Caryophyllene (0.2–0.6%) adds peppery, warm spice and may interact with CB2 receptors, potentially modulating inflammation pathways.

Pinene (0.1–0.4%) introduces the signature pine-resin cut-through that many consumers perceive as “forest fresh.” Limonene (0.1–0.4%) can brighten the profile with sweet-citrus lift, especially noticeable in vaporized sessions. Secondary terpenes such as linalool, ocimene, and terpinolene are typically present in minor quantities, shaping nuance rather than dominating the bouquet. The combined effect is a smooth, cohesive profile that leans savory and hash-forward.

Preserving monoterpenes requires controlled conditions during late flower and post-harvest. Temperatures above 77°F (25°C) and low humidity can accelerate volatilization and terpene oxidation, flattening the profile and reducing perceived potency. A slow dry to 58–62% jar humidity, followed by burping for the first 10–14 days, improves retention and integration. These handling practices are particularly impactful for Korengal Kush, where the richness of the hash-and-pine signature defines the experience.

Experiential Effects and Use Cases

Consumers typically describe Korengal Kush as deeply relaxing, body-heavy, and emotionally grounding, aligning with indica heritage. The onset is often a warm, spreading calm that quiets physical agitation followed by a serene mental backdrop. While euphoria is present, it is usually mellow and steady rather than racing or soaring. Many users reserve this strain for evenings or low-stress environments to enjoy its full, tranquil arc.

The functional window varies by dose, but a common pattern includes 30–60 minutes of clear relaxation that may segue into heavier sedation at higher intake. For some, this can be “lights out” territory ideal for sleep preparation, especially when paired with a consistent bedtime routine. Others find it perfect for media, music, or low-key conversation, where its calming effect enhances focus on simple pleasures. Individuals with low THC tolerance should start with one or two inhalations and wait 10–15 minutes before re-dosing.

At social gatherings, Korengal Kush can soften anxiety and reduce overstimulation, though excessive consumption may encourage couch time. In creative contexts, it may be best used after ideation sessions, supporting detail-oriented tasks like editing or sketching. The strain’s steady headspace and heavy body vibe also pair well with restorative activities such as stretching, contrast showers, or guided breathing. As always, subjective responses vary, and individuals should titrate according to setting and personal physiology.
